From the Fonda List found at the Jefferson county page;

AMOS REED
Updates

Born: February 15, 1762 in Newton, Mass.
Died: May 11, 1847, town of Clayton, Jefferson County, N.Y.
Married: 1st, abt. 1782, HANNAH SLADE
Born: Apr. 12, 1765
Died: Jan. 24, 1824
Married: 2nd, PHOEBE (CAMPBELL) SAVAGE
NOTE: Phoebe Campbell Savage was his mother, his 2nd wife was Thankfull Slade Allyn Reed.
Thanks to Anonymous (50111565)
Born: Oct. 28, 1755
Died: May 15, 1835, town of Clayton, Jefferson Co., N.Y. (probably)

Service: Amos Reed enlisted as a private and his name appears on a muster and pay roll of Capt. John Carpenter's Co. of Guards. Enlisted October 6, 1779; discharged January 6, 1780. Time of service three months. Was stationed at Springfield, Mass. Amos Reed appears with rank of private on Muster and Pay Roll of Capt. Levi Ely's Co., Col. John Brown's Regt. Enlisted August 9, 1780, discharged October 22, 1780. Served two months.
Commonwealth of Mass., Vol. 26, p. 193; Vol. 18, p. 256

Remarks: Amos Reed and two of his children are buried in the Three Mile Creek cemetery in the town of Clayton. Many of the stones are gone but one says "son of Amos and Phebe". This is not correct as all his children were by his first wife, Hannah. The son John died February 23, 1878, aged 93 years and by that time his mother had been forgotten. The children of Amos and Hannah Reed are as follows:

Araha Reed b. March 18, 1783
John Savage Reed b. September 19, 1784, m. Submit Joiner.
Polly Reed b. June 26, 1786, m. Truman Barker
Amos Reed, Jr. b. April 14, 1788
Phebe Reed b. January 17, 1790, m. Peter Wright
William Reed b. January 12, 1792
Rolon Reed b. April 6, 1795, d. December 9, 1801
Simeon Parker Reed b. March 24, 1797
Hannah Reed b. September 2, 1799, m. Joseph L. Green
Betsy Reed b. January 25, 1802, m. Joshua Rogers
Rolon Reed, II b. August 22, 1804, m. Alvira Case
James Slade Reed b. December 17, 1806, m. Betsy E. Case
Thankful Purline Reed b. December 19, 1809, m. Phillip Henry
Genealogical Committee, LeRay de Chaumont Chapter, Watertown, New York

Ancestor # A094182

From FAG member Catherine Reed Meza;

Thank you for your posting on my great-great-great-great (etc.) grandfather's gravesite. However, you should note that his second wife was actually Hannah Slade's sister, Thankful Slade. Amos Reed's mother was Phebe Campbell, who later married his stepfather, John Savage.
